first time posting itt

been trying to draw everyday for awhile but i get really busy

threw this together in the last hour or so

thoughts?



im looking for technical advice if you can, i have very little natural artistic ability.
Should work on developing the skill of emulating form. Artists, especially with realism, have this method of seeing whatever it is they're trying to draw that allows them to accurately emulate it. Anyone can learn to see things this way, it's just a matter of practicing it.

A big mistake beginner artists make is that they tend to draw how they imagine something looks like instead of paying close attention to it and drawing how it actually looks.

There's really good book on this called "Drawing On The Right Side Of The Brain" by Betty Edwards. Idk it might be possible to find a .pdf of it somewhere. She manages to take some pretty bad artists and help them become rather good over a span of a couple of months (some even in a single month I believe.) just by teaching them how to observe how things look in the real world, remember it, and accurately emulate it with drawing.

so what are you saying about my drawing? that it isnt realistic enough? just curious, your advice was a little hard to gather.
I'm speaking generally about your skill level. The drawing itself isn't realistic, but I don't know whether or not you want to do realistic or stylized artwork. What I'm trying to say is that, whether or not you want to do realism or stylistic work, learning to accurately emulate form will improve your work immensely. It's one of the fundamentals of drawing.

yeah, some of those photos are from memory/i made them up, which i find to be significantly harder.

copying from an existing artists work is much easier but also garners better results.
If you really want to progress with learning forms, especially with anatomy, don't be afraid to trace. It's a great way to help you remember forms and to build the muscle memory to emulate them on your own.

Just make sure you give credit to the original artist or photographer if you decide to share.
